RC drift troubleshooting quiz: symptom to likely cause

Short answer

Answer six questions about what the car actually does, and the quiz scores how far your fault sits from a healthy baseline: hands and gyro, alignment, drivetrain, or power delivery. Each result gives the checks in the order worth doing them.

Oversteer, understeer, one-direction-only spins and startup hesitation look like four different hobbies and often share a cause. Scoring the symptoms together points at the system rather than the part you happened to notice first.

What the score means

Band What it points at First thing to do
0 to 4 Throttle timing and gyro gain Practise at half throttle, then raise gyro gain one step
5 to 9 Camber, toe and tyre condition Measure both front wheels and compare your rears with a new tyre
10 to 13 Drivetrain, especially the rear diff Lift the car and test whether both rear wheels drive together
14 to 18 Drivetrain plus power delivery Lock the diff, then fix the startup hesitation
What a quiz cannot doThis scores symptoms, not the car. It cannot see a bent hinge pin, a cell that has gone soft in the pack, or a diff that is tight in one direction only. Use the result to decide what to check first, then check it with the car on the bench.
On oversteer and understeerIn RC drift, oversteer is not automatically a fault. A car that will not rotate is as much of a problem as one that snaps, and the front grip that causes understeer is usually a tyre or toe setting rather than a lack of power.
